Technological Integrated Storytelling (or T.I.S.) is the process of storytelling through multiple screens. In order to get the full story the audience is required to to watch various devices such as a TV, computer and or phone etc.
Because today's youth is so electronically advanced, Technological Integrated Storytelling (or T.I.S.) is a modern approach to teaching.

Writing or scripting that feels the incessant need to over-explain everything to the viewer, even obvious things. It's most prevalent in poorly made modern movies from 2000 onward. It implies that studios believe audiences are so dumb that they won't be able to follow a complex story.
Damn, Transformers: Revenge of the Fallen was godawful. The special effects were cool but the spoonfed storytelling was insulting.

A type of storytelling created in the digital and virtual world of the Internet where the stories of a given narrative are defined and submitted by users in different formats (writing, digital art, painting, videogames, videos, etc.) so that the whole fictional world evolves with direct input from its community.
